Air Resource Heat Pumps vs. Geothermal Warmth Pumps



When thinking about Air Resource Warmth Pumps vs. Geothermal Warm Pumps for your home, there are vital distinctions to remember.

Air Source Warm Pumps essence warm from the outdoors air and are a lot more typical as a result of reduced installment prices. They work well in modest climates but might be much less efficient in extreme cold.

Geothermal Heat Pumps, on the other hand, use heat from the ground, offering constant heating and cooling down despite exterior temperature levels. While they've higher upfront prices, they're more energy-efficient in the long run and have a longer life expectancy.

Air Source Warmth Pumps are much easier to install and maintain contrasted to Geothermal Warm Pumps, which require more detailed underground installments. Performance Contrast: COP and HSPF Rankings



For a thorough comparison of Air Source Heat Pumps and Geothermal Heat Pumps, comprehending their efficiency via COP (Coefficient of Efficiency) and HSPF (Heating Seasonal Performance Factor) rankings is crucial. Police officer gauges the home heating or cooling result of a heat pump contrasted to the power it takes in. A higher COP suggests much better efficiency. Geothermal Warm Pumps typically have higher police worths than Air Source Heat Pumps, making them much more energy-efficient.

On the other hand, HSPF focuses specifically on the heating efficiency of a heatpump over an entire home heating period. It takes into consideration variables like defrost cycles and standby losses. Geothermal Heat Pumps tend to have greater HSPF ratings as a result of their steady underground temperature level resource.

When contrasting performance based on police and HSPF rankings, Geothermal Heat Pumps often prevail. They offer higher effectiveness levels, which can lead to lower power costs gradually.

Nevertheless, upfront expenses may be higher for Geothermal Warm Pumps, so it's essential to take into consideration both effectiveness and cost variables when selecting the very best alternative for your home.
